[1,2,4]Triazolo[1,5-a]pyridin-7-ylboronic acid is a boronic acid derivative characterized by a unique triazolopyridine ring system and the molecular formula C7H6B N4O2. This chemical compound is known for its ability to form stable covalent bonds with diols, making it a versatile component in various chemical reactions and a promising candidate in organic synthesis and medicinal chemistry.

1201643-69-7 Usage

Uses

Used in Organic Synthesis:
[1,2,4]Triazolo[1,5-a]pyridin-7-ylboronic acid is used as a reagent in organic synthesis for its ability to form stable covalent bonds with diols. This property allows it to participate in a wide range of chemical reactions, facilitating the creation of complex organic molecules.
Used in Suzuki Coupling Reactions:
In the field of cross-coupling reactions, [1,2,4]Triazolo[1,5-a]pyridin-7-ylboronic acid is utilized as a coupling partner in Suzuki reactions, a class of reactions that are widely used to form carbon-carbon bonds. Its participation in these reactions contributes to the synthesis of various organic compounds, including those with potential applications in material science and pharmaceuticals.
Used in Pharmaceutical and Agrochemical Synthesis:
[1,2,4]Triazolo[1,5-a]pyridin-7-ylboronic acid is used as a building block in the synthesis of p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als. Its unique structure and reactivity make it a valuable component in the development of new drugs and crop protection agents, potentially leading to the discovery of novel therapeutic agents and pesticides.
Used in Research and Development:
Due to its potential applications in organic synthesis and medicinal chemistry, [1,2,4]Triazolo[1,5-a]pyridin-7-ylboronic acid is also used in research and development settings. Scientists and chemists explore its properties and reactivity to further understand its potential uses and to develop new synthetic routes and applications in various industries.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 1201643-69-7 includes 10 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 7 digits, 1,2,0,1,6,4 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 6 and 9 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 1201643-69:
(9*1)+(8*2)+(7*0)+(6*1)+(5*6)+(4*4)+(3*3)+(2*6)+(1*9)=107
107 % 10 = 7
So 1201643-69-7 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

PHOSPHATIDYLINOSITOL 3 KINASE INHIBITORS

-

Page/Page column 133, (2010/01/12)

Provided are compounds according to Formula (I), or stereoisomer, prodrug, polymorph, or pharmaceutically acceptable salt forms thereof, wherein X, Y, R1, R6 , R7, and R8 are as defined, which compounds are effective inhibitors of PI3-kinase and/or other medically and clinically relevant kinases. Also provided are pharmaceutical compositions and methods of using the compounds and compositions as PB -kinase and kinase inhibitors. More particularly, the compounds of the invention provide treatments and therapeutics for human diseases regulated by, or associated with, the activity of, PI3-kinases and/or protein kinases, or mutant or variant forms thereof.
